On Fri Oct 05 11:23:15 2012, JCLEMENTS wrote:
 
> I looked into the source and it looks like the quote_space subroutine 
> (C.pm line 84) is quoting the entire INC
> line("-I/opt/src/Bio-HMM-Logo-0.01/src/src
> -I/opt/src/Bio-HMM-Logo-0.01/src/easel") if I have more than one path. 

Thanks for the report, Jody.
I take it that if, in line 84, you replace "quote_space($value)" with
"$value", then everything is ok with 0.50 ?

The point of quote_space() was to (help) accommodate those who want to
put things in directories whose names contain white space (eg C:/Program
Files/).
It's a very poor situation, indeed, that in trying to accommodate insane
(and irritating) behaviour, a completely sane practice has been broken -
and I'll release a new version of Inline once I decide how to fix this.

I guess quote_space() needs to be able to distinguish between (insane)
spaces that are part of a directory name, and (sane) spaces that act as
a path separator ... but I haven't yet looked closely at this.
